McKenzie's Authentic Downtown Savannah Townhouse!

Ideal Location on Jones Street in the Historic District! Sit in rocking chairs on the side porch and relax! Amazing Value! King Bed in Master, King bedroom with access to private 3rd story porch, Pullout sofa in sunroom!

From the moment you set foot in this gorgeous Savannah Brick townhouse you will feel the like an authentic Savannah native. This home is furnished with comfortable contemporary furniture along with beautiful antiques and decorated with genuine Savannah memorabilia and art, including historical information about this very house.

Situated in an ideal spot between Forsyth Park and River St, this home is convenient to a large grocery store (Kroger), restaurants and many shops. Parking is free and easy on the street outside this home. This is a 3-story classic townhouse with a separate apartment on the ground level (not part of this listing) and the 'main house' which is this listing is comprised of floors 2 and 3. There are 2 Bedrooms upstairs and 2 full bathrooms! One bathroom is en suite with the back bedroom and the other is off the hallway. There is also an office upstairs with a futon where one person could sleep.

A half bathroom is downstairs next to the kitchen. There is a pullout sofa bed in the back den 'sun room' behind the kitchen area. With this home, guests who want genuine Historic Savannah 'charm' have a fantastic option.
